30fafbc99ef5958bef2d1cbbbca355591f2075e1d518bdd9b9643f7e7a344560

1151934 (658848 blocks ago)

⏴ Block 1151933 (c389ecde...806) | Block 1151935 ⏵ | Latest block ⏭

Metadata

19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details